Council to hold budget hearings
By T&D Staff Monday, June 16, 2008Orangeburg County Council will continue its budget work when it gathers Monday. Council is scheduled to take up second reading and hold public hearings for the county budget and education budget.
In addition, council is scheduled to:
* Consider proposals for janitorial services and auditing and consulting services.
*Consider a petition to alter a portion of White Sands Road.
* Enter executive session to discuss an economic development matter, a contractual agreement and the Lake Marion Regional Water Agency.
Council will meet at 5:30 p.m. the County Administrative Centre on Amelia Street.
